DRIVE CHAIN SLACK ADJUSTMENT
NOTE:
Before checking and adjusting, rotate the
Rear Wheel several revolutions and check
the slack at several points to find the tight-
est point.
Check and if necessary adjust the Drive
Chain slack with the Rear Wheel in this "tight-
est" position.
CAUTION:
WARNING
Too little chain slack will overload the engine
and other vital parts; keep the slack within
the specified limits.
• Excessive Chain slack will cause abnormal
noise and will affect the life of chain, sprock-
ets and low fuel efficiency.
WARNING
• Securely support the Motorcycle so that
there is no danger of it falling over.
• Stand the Motorcycle on its centerstand.
1. Stand the Motorcycle on its center stand.
2. Check :
• Drive chain slack ç
Out of specification Ÿ Adjust.
Drive chain slack:
20 ~ 30 mm
3. Remove :
• Cotter pin ¿
4. Loosen :
Axle Nut À
Adjuster Locking Nut Á & Â
5. Adjust :
Drive Chain slack
6. Align
Chain adjuster marsk LH/RH Side.
ææææææææææææææææææææææææææææææææææ
Make sure that mark of chain adjuster should
be same position on LH/RH side chain adjuster
by Adjusting Nut Â
